To measure for new windows accurately and effectively, start by measuring the width and height of the window opening at three different points. Use the smallest measurement for width and height to ensure a proper fit. Additionally, measure the depth of the window frame to determine the thickness of the new window. It's important to be precise and double-check your measurements before ordering new windows.

To perform a skinfold test accurately and effectively, follow these steps: Use skinfold calipers to measure skinfold thickness at specific sites on the body. Pinch the skin and underlying fat firmly but gently. Take measurements at least twice and calculate the average. Ensure the same person takes measurements each time for consistency. Record measurements accurately and use a reliable formula to calculate body fat percentage.
